SV PRO 3000W

3 kW · 24V

The SV PRO 3000W is a 3 kW energy storage inverter with intelligent source management: it blends solar, mains and battery automatically, always favouring the cheapest available source. Uniquely in this class, it can run loads from solar and grid even with no battery connected — useful for phased installations where the battery comes later.

A wide 60–500 VDC MPPT window accepts up to 5,000 W of PV — generous oversizing for hazy or dusty climates — and the 100 A charger refills a 24 V bank quickly when the sun returns.

Site preparation

  • Mount indoors or under shade in a dry, ventilated space — keep at least 300 mm clearance on all sides for airflow and service access.
  • Fix to a solid masonry wall or rigid frame at eye level; never on plasterboard alone.
  • Provision a DC battery breaker or fuse rated ~1.25× the maximum charge/discharge current (100 A), plus a PV string isolator and an AC output breaker.
  • Keep battery cable runs short (under 3 m where possible) and use correctly sized lugs — voltage drop on the battery side is the most common cause of nuisance shutdowns.

Safety first

  • This is a 24 V battery-bus system — only connect a battery bank of matching nominal voltage.
  • PV strings carry lethal DC voltage in daylight. Never connect or disconnect PV connectors under load.
  • Torque all terminals to specification and re-check after the first week of operation — thermal cycling loosens DC lugs.
  • Installation must be carried out by a qualified electrician in accordance with local wiring regulations.

Commissioning checklist

  • Confirm battery voltage, PV string Voc and AC input readings on the display match your meter.
  • Verify charge current settings match the battery manufacturer's limits.
  • Simulate a grid failure and confirm the transfer to battery is clean under a real load.
  • Record serial number and settings — Sole Verde support will ask for both.

Installation sequence

  1. 1

    Mount the unit

    Mark the bracket, drill and anchor, then hang and lock the inverter. Confirm it sits plumb and the fans are unobstructed.

  2. 2

    Connect the battery bank

    Use two SV 12-200 AGM batteries in series for a 24 V bank, or a BMS-equipped 24 V lithium pack. The unit can be commissioned without a battery and the bank added later. Connect through the DC breaker with the breaker open, observing polarity — reverse polarity is the single most damaging installation error.

  3. 3

    Connect the PV array

    Up to 5,000 W of PV across the 60–500 VDC MPPT window — string 450 W modules in series to stay above 60 V. Verify string open-circuit voltage with a multimeter before plugging in — it must sit inside the MPPT window at the coldest expected morning.

  4. 4

    Wire the AC side

    Land grid/generator input and load output on separate breakers with correct phase, neutral and earth. Bond the chassis earth terminal to the building earth.

  5. 5

    Power up in sequence

    Close battery DC first, then PV, then AC. Set battery type, charge current and output priority in the menu before applying load.
